The Impact of IT Infrastructure on The Environment
IT infrastructures are indispensable for the storage, processing, as well as management of the massive data volumes that are generated daily. However, their operation requires substantial power to run servers and maintain equipment cooling, positioning them as a highly energy-intensive sector.
The findings of a survey (Flexential State of AI Report) show this reality, with a majority of IT decision-makers recognizing the significant environmental impact of their infrastructure. Further, the survey reveals a growing emphasis on sustainability, as 75% of respondents identify energy efficiency as a central element of their future IT strategies.
Experts concur that the ongoing drive for digital transformation, coupled with the proliferation of technologies such as AI and IoT, has intensified the pressure on IT resources. As the demand for data continues its upward trajectory, so too does the challenge of minimizing the environmental footprint of the underlying infrastructure.
Challenges in Balancing Sustainability with IT Demands
While many organizations globally are eager to embrace sustainability, they often face significant challenges when trying to align their environmental goals with the growing demands of modern IT infrastructure. The need for increased processing power, larger storage capacities, and faster connectivity frequently conflicts with sustainability objectives.
One of the primary challenges businesses face in adopting sustainable IT practices is cost. Many think that the initial investment required for greener solutions, like energy-efficient hardware or renewable energy sources, can be prohibited. Additionally, data indicates that 40% of respondents express concerns about the lack of expertise and guidance available when it comes to implementing sustainable practices within their IT environments.

Shifts Towards Sustainable Solutions
Despite the challenges that come in making IT infrastructure more sustainable, promising developments are evolving within the IT space. A key area of innovation lies in the creation of energy-efficient data centers. These advanced facilities are implementing advanced cooling technologies, such as liquid cooling, alongside optimized server utilization to significantly reduce energy consumption.
A growing number of organizations are transitioning to renewable energy sources to power their data centers. This shift reflects an increasing awareness that the future of IT infrastructure must be intrinsically linked to environmental sustainability. Several major cloud providers have already made firm commitments to operate their data centers using 100% renewable energy within the coming decade.
Collaborative efforts with IT service providers have also proven successful for companies planning to reduce their carbon footprints. These strategic partnerships have empowered businesses to adopt more sustainable practices effectively, all while maintaining essential performance and scalability.
